I tried WIN 760 with 165 gr ssts and I was not getting consistant groups. What powder should I get now? I have a stock Weatherby Vanguard bedded and free floated in a Boyd stock. With factory federal fussion 165 SP I can group .75 to 1 at 100 yards. With my handloads I an getting 2in groups. Should I set the sst's farther out then the factory rounds are? I'm broke and can't afford to load bad rounds. Please help. Thanks in advance for the help.

E4,

I have had good results with H4350, RL19 and RL17. H4350 is the most accurate for me followed by RL19. WW760 did not work well for me at all and H4831 was to slow. I was compressing the load and not making it to 3000fps. RL17 was fastest at 3175fps but the accuracy was not as good until I slowed them down.

My go-to load is:

64.5gr H4350
175 SMK
Fed 210 or GM210 primer
and the bullet .004 off the lands
Chrony says it is traveling 3045 fps

Like you I punch paper, ring steel and kill a deer or two.

I use 69 grains of RL22 behind a 190SMK in Winchester brass and Win mag primers. Shoots great out of my GAP/Surgeon. I have no idea what the velocity is, but 5 consecutive rounds at 100 into a nickel. I do wish I would have had a muzzle brake installed when I had it built. After about 40 rounds, I have to pack it up.

The barrel is a Bartlein 1:11.25 24 inches long. I've tried to shoot them slower, but groups weren't all that great. About a quarter size for 5 shots. All are mag safe.

Also tried Sierra 165 grain HPBT with RL19 and worked well. It also needed to be on the faster end of things. I can't quite remember what the powder charge was, but in the high 60s. If you want to know, I can take a look at my log book.

Almost any weight of 30 cal bullet will do for plinking or deer hunting but your barrel life and performance may be better if you go with a more middle weight bullet and a reasonable powder charge.

Shooting long range sounds cool and it fun but most deer shooting occurs at much closer distances and heavier bullets are not required. While they hold up better in the wind and at long range, they also make recoil worse. I shoot the 175 SMK at everything even though the 210 Amax is just as accurate and does better in the wind.

I would find the load that is most accurate in your gun and get to know the load and rifle well. You know what they say, beware of the man with one gun. The WSM can do many things well.
